* | frameworks/kio: fix directory creation in dolphin and plasma | 2017-11-26 | 3 | -0/+71 | |
| | | | | | | Qt 5.9.3 breaks KIO::mkpath() which results in the inability to create directories in Dolphin and Plasma Folder View. This patch (included in future Frameworks 5.41) fixes the regression. | ||||

* | Add some hints for the future in the KDE profile scripts | 2017-10-24 | 2 | -0/+8 | |
| | | | | | | | | | | | Using /run/user instead of /tmp for XDG_RUNTIME_DIR would be more in line with XDG specs, but in that case we should mount /run as tmpfs and add this to the Slackware rc scripts after mounting /run: mkdir /run/user chmod 1777 /run/user Then, the XDG_RUNTIME_DIR definition would become: XDG_RUNTIME_DIR=/run/user/$USER | ||||
* | Add wayland support (not enabled in regular repo) | 2017-10-24 | 12 | -17/+418 | |
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| In an attempt to keep a single source tree for both 'latest' and 'testing' repositories, everything to support a Plasma5 Wayland session was added. This was made possible *without* the need for PAM or systemd because the ConsoleKit2 and KWin developers cooperated (on my request :-) to add the logind DBus API to CK2 and make KWin accept CK2 as an alternative to systemd-logind if the latter is not present. Note that this requires recompilation of two stock Slackware packages, mesa and xorg-server, to let them gain Wayland support. Build order: Deps: - ConsoleKit2 - wayland and wayland-protocols - mesa - xorg-server - libxkbcommon - qt5 Frameworks: - kwayland - plasma-framework Plasma; - kinfocenter - kscreenlocker - kwayland-integration - libkscreen2 - plasma-desktop - plasma-integration - plasma-workspace - powerdevil - kwin In order to start a Wayland session (you'll need to use packages from the 'testing' repository) either run 'startkwayland' from your console prompt in runlevel 3, or choose the "Plasma (Wayland)" session in the SDDM dropdown if you are booting into runlevel 4. | ||||

* | Add applications-extra:yakuake | 2017-10-21 | 4 | -2/+22 | |
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| This commit is a bit of education on how to add a package on your own. I don't do this with the intention of adding yakuake to my repository, but to make it easier for people who have a need of it, to build it themselves. Just download the latest stable tarball from: https://download.kde.org/stable/yakuake/ and move the tarball into ./kde/src/applications-extra/ Then run: cd kde ./KDE.SlackBuild applications-extra:yakuake The resulting package can be found in /tmp/kde_build afterwards. | ||||
